WebJan 31, 2024 · HSPF is calculated by measuring the electricity used for heating, its power consumption in kilowatt-hours, the average amount of heat received, and the required number of BTUs. All new heat pumps are required to have a minimum 8.2 HSPF rating and to earn an Energy Star rating it must be 8.5 or above. WebConsider a parallel-flow heat exchanger used to cool oil from 70°C to 40°C using water available at 30°C. The outlet temperature of the water is 36°C, and the rate of flow of oil is 1 kg/s. The specific heat of the oil is 2.2 kJ/kg K. The overall heat transfer coefficient U = 200 W/m2 K. Calculate the logarithmic mean temperature difference.
